Output ab7ecc3fcdaf81d71c4c0b52e328c71a74e4dffcf198f15e12c6845444179539:1

value
2779153
script pubkey
OP_0 OP_PUSHBYTES_20 dc74c964c714fe4da41663ec9ef2dbb3994d6dc1
address
tb1qm36vjex8znlymfqkv0kfaukmkwv56mwp3yn9gd
transaction
ab7ecc3fcdaf81d71c4c0b52e328c71a74e4dffcf198f15e12c6845444179539
confirmations
111506
spent
false

1 Sat Range